// Fixture: calendar sync conflict between Driftplan and the Mirrowell scheduler.
// Reproduces the double-booking seen when two clients edit the same event
// within the 30-second reconciliation window. The fixture seeds both event
// versions with identical sequence numbers so the merge path is exercised.
// Please review before Thursday's eng sync. The replay harness hits the
// staging reconcile endpoint and authenticates with the token below.

login token, yajeg-fawif: eyJhbGciOiJIUzI1NiIsInR5cCI6IkpXVCJ9.eyJzdWIiOiIEdPQYnZXaZIn0.HSRTnYZBx0Qc

## Timezone handling in exports

Plugins for the Corvette reporting engine must not localize timestamps themselves; exports are rendered in the workspace timezone set by CORVETTE_EXPORT_TZ, defaulting to UTC. Your plugin receives pre-converted values. To fetch the workspace timezone at render time, your plugin authenticates against the export API with a credential defined in the host environment file, on the next line.

env line for fajop-taguf: VAULT_KEY20=82a8caa7b14c704c3638

Q3 Planning Note — Dept Heads Only

Quick flag before we lock the quarter: Bramblehook Systems now accounts for just under 40% of Vextra Labs revenue, up from 28% last year. Great news short term, but if their Harwick Mill expansion stalls, we feel it immediately. Priya wants each department to sketch a scenario where Bramblehook cuts spend by half — staffing, tooling, the works. Nothing dramatic yet, just homework before the offsite in Dunmere. The mitigation plan below is confidential and stays in this room.

internal memo for tahaf-bagag: Only 23 of the 258 pilot accounts renewed Raliel, so a churn review is set for August 16. Silmirox Systems is in early talks to buy Fraaelek Partners for about $235.8 million.